Auto Hindu Kush by Nirvana Seeds

Hindu Kush × Ruderalis

Auto Hindu Kush by Nirvana Seeds is an autoflowering indica hybrid that combines the resilience of ruderalis with the classic characteristics of Hindu Kush. This strain is recognized for its compact growth, rapid lifecycle, and resinous buds, making it a popular choice for both new and experienced growers seeking Kush genetics.

Appearance

This cultivar presents a compact and sturdy indica structure, typically reaching heights between 60 to 100 centimeters indoors. It features tight internodal spacing and dense colas, often developing a symmetrical, bushy canopy. The broad, deep green fan leaves can show purple hues in cooler temperatures, while the buds become heavily coated in trichomes by late flower, giving them a frosted appearance.

Aroma & Flavor

The aroma profile is archetypal Kush, characterized by earthy, woody, and hashy notes, often accompanied by subtle spice. Stem rubs may reveal soil and cedar scents with hints of pepper and sweet sandalwood. When cured, the aroma can deepen to a warm incense-like tone, with some noting pine and a doughy sweetness. Flavors follow suit, offering an earthy-pine entrance with a spicy, resinous mid-palate and a smooth exhale that can include sweet wood and faint citrus notes.

Effects

Auto Hindu Kush is generally associated with a calming effect, consistent with its indica heritage. The psychoactive profile is forward due to its THC dominance and minimal CBD content. While specific effects are not detailed beyond calmness, strains with this profile are often sought for relaxation.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ids

While specific terpene percentages are not provided, Auto Hindu Kush is noted to contain Myrcene, Limonene, Caryophyllene, Pinene, Humulene, and Ocimene. It is predominantly a THC-dominant strain, with THC levels commonly reported between 14-19%, and sometimes higher under optimal conditions, reaching up to 25%. CBD content is typically below 1%, with trace amounts of other minor cannabinoids like CBG, CBC, and THCV.

Growing

As an autoflower, Auto Hindu Kush is known for its reliability and fast lifecycle, maturing in approximately 70 to 85 days from seed. It is well-suited for indoor and small-space cultivation due to its compact size and resistance to environmental fluctuations. The strain's ruderalis heritage contributes to its photoperiod independence and improved cold tolerance, making it forgiving for beginners.

Origins and Lineage

Auto Hindu Kush is an autoflowering hybrid created by Nirvana Seeds, combining a classic Hindu Kush indica landrace with Cannabis ruderalis genetics. The Hindu Kush lineage originates from the mountainous border regions of Afghanistan, Pakistan, and northern India, historically favored for resin production and robust aromas. The ruderalis cross provides the autoflowering trait, enabling a faster, age-triggered flowering cycle independent of light schedules.
